Day 30

Worthington MN to Mankato MN

 

Today we rode over 35 miles on an old railroad which was turned into a trail. it is limestone and rode nice. However, I had to clean the sand out of my gears & chain. Its all clean & ready for manana. The tunnels, 3 of them, slowed us down but were interesting.

A 2 hour Gully washer with winds and all day long strong cells moving thru was the theme today. Now I know about Minnesota summer storms. At the 35 mile mark on our ride the storm hit with gusto. Riders rode for cover. And the lightning was incredible. I bailed on the rest of the ride. I'm just not a lightning kind of guy. So did Keith & Dennis. Lots of riders believe in riding every inch no matter what, but the risk was too great for us. Bottom line these people are nuts!!!!
